Getting started with WinUI DropDown ColorPalette
This section explains the steps required to add the DropDownColorPalette control and its color options such as theme, standard and more custom colors. This section covers only basic features needed to get started with Syncfusion DropDownColorPalette
control.
Control Structure
-
The Selected Color represents the color that you select.
-
The Automatic Color represents the color, which can be set by you as default color.
-
The ToolTip with Color Details represents the toolTip, when the mouse hovers on the Color.
-
The Standard Colors stores the standard colors like
Red
,Green
,Blue
and so on. -
The Recently User Colors stores the colors that are recently selected.
-
The More Colors Option provides wide range of color in addition to colors in the palette.
-
The Theme Variant Colors represents the Theme colors with variants.

Creating an application with WinUI DropDown ColorPalette
-
Create a simple project using the instructions given in the Getting Started with your first WinUI app documentation.
-
Add reference to Syncfusion.Editors.WinUI NuGet.
-
Import the control namespace
Syncfusion.UI.Xaml.Editors
in XAML or C# code. -
Initialize the
SfDropDownColorPalette
control.
<Page
x:Class="GettingStarted.MainPage"
xmlns="http://schemas.microsoft.com/winfx/2006/xaml/presentation"
xmlns:x="http://schemas.microsoft.com/winfx/2006/xaml"
xmlns:local="using:GettingStarted"
xmlns:d="http://schemas.microsoft.com/expression/blend/2008"
xmlns:mc="http://schemas.openxmlformats.org/markup-compatibility/2006"
xmlns:syncfusion="using:Syncfusion.UI.Xaml.Editors"
mc:Ignorable="d"
Background="{ThemeResource ApplicationPageBackgroundThemeBrush}">
<Grid x:Name="grid">
<syncfusion:SfDropDownColorPalette x:Name="sfDropDownColorPalette" />
</Grid>
</Page>
using Syncfusion.UI.Xaml.Editors;
namespace GettingStarted
{
/// <summary>
/// An empty page that can be used on its own or navigated to within a Frame.
/// </summary>
public sealed partial class MainPage : Page
{
public MainPage()
{
this.InitializeComponent();
SfDropDownColorPalette sfDropDownColorPalette = new SfDropDownColorPalette();
grid.Children.Add(sfDropDownColorPalette);
}
}
}
Accessing a Color programmatically
You can set or change the selected color of the DropDownColorPalette
programmatically by setting the value to SelectedBrush property. You can also get the selected color by using the SelectedBrush
property. The default value of SelectedBrush
property is Black
.
<syncfusion:SfDropDownColorPalette SelectedBrush="Yellow"
Name="sfDropDownColorPalette" />
colorPalette.SelectedBrush = new SolidColorBrush(Colors.Yellow);
Here, Yellow
color is selected color in the DropDownColorPalette
.

Color Palette as a command button
By default, DropDownColorPalette
acts like a dropdown. It opening a color palette when clicking anywhere on the header. By setting the DropDownMode property value as Split
, it acts like a button and dropdown as explained below.
-
When clicking on the dropdown arrow button, It acts like a dropdown.
-
When you click on the header area, it acts like a button and Command will be triggered. Using the
Command
, you can do some action like applying the selected color anywhere you want.
For example, if you want to apply a last selected color as a background to a TextEditor’s selected text. You can direct click the button instead of opening the dropdown and selecting an already selected color again.
public sealed partial class MainPage : Page
{
private ICommand selectionChangedCommand;
public ICommand SelectionChangedCommand {
get {
return selectionChangedCommand;
}
}
public void SelectionChangedMethod(object param) {
richTextBox.Document.Selection.CharacterFormat.BackgroundColor
= (sfDropDownColorPalette.SelectedBrush as SolidColorBrush).Color;
}
public MainPage() {
this.InitializeComponent();
selectionChangedCommand = new DelegateCommand<object>(SelectionChangedMethod);
}
}
<StackPanel Orientation="Vertical">
<RichEditBox Name="richTextBox" Margin="20"/>
<syncfusion:SfDropDownColorPalette DropDownMode="Split"
Command="{x:Bind SelectionChangedCommand}"
Name="sfDropDownColorPalette" />
</StackPanel>
Customize the ColorPalette
You can customize the color palette by replacing the default ColorPalette with your own instance using DropDownContentTemplate property.
NOTE
The
DataContext
ofDropDownContentTemplate
property is SfDropDownColorPalette.DropDownContent.
NOTE
You can refer the ColorPalette documentation page to know more about all customization available in the
ColorPalette
control.

Change Dropdown alignment
You can change alignment of the drop down palette as full, center, left, right, top or bottom with edge of the dropdown header by using the DropDownPlacement property. The default value of DropDownPlacement
property is Auto
.
<syncfusion:SfDropDownColorPalette DropDownPlacement="BottomEdgeAlignedRight"
Name="sfDropDownColorPalette"/>
sfDropDownColorPalette.DropDownPlacement = FlyoutPlacementMode.BottomEdgeAlignedRight;;
Selected Color brush changed notification
The selected color brush changed in DropDownColorPalette
can be examined using SelectedBrushChanged event. The SelectedBrushChanged
event contains the old and newly selected color values in the OldBrush
, NewBrush
properties.
<syncfusion:SfDropDownColorPalette SelectedBrushChanged="sfDropDownColorPalette_SelectedBrushChanged"
Name="sfDropDownColorPalette" />
sfDropDownColorPalette.SelectedBrushChanged += sfDropDownColorPalette_SelectedBrushChanged;
//Invoked when the selected color is changed
private void sfDropDownColorPalette_SelectedBrushChanged(object sender, SelectedBrushChangedEventArgs e) {
var oldBrush= e.OldBrush;
var newBrush= e.NewBrush;
}
Dropdown Color Palette Open and Close notification
You can notified when drop-down opened and closed by using the DropDownOpened
and DropDownClosed
events.
<syncfusion:SfDropDownColorPalette DropDownOpened="sfDropDownColorPalette_DropDownOpened"
DropDownClosed= "sfDropDownColorPalette_DropDownClosed"
Name="sfDropDownColorPalette" />
sfDropDownColorPalette.DropDownOpened += sfDropDownColorPalette_DropDownOpened;
sfDropDownColorPalette.DropDownClosed += sfDropDownColorPalette_DropDownClosed;
//Invoked when the drop down is opened
private void sfDropDownColorPalette_DropDownOpened(object sender, EventArgs e) {
}
//Invoked when the drop down is closed
private void sfDropDownColorPalette_DropDownClosed(object sender, EventArgs e) {
}
